Revisiting LEGO 76391: Hogwarts Icons – Collector’s Edition In this episode, we’re heading back to 2021 — the year LEGO marked 20 magical years of Harry Potter sets with one of the most ambitious tributes they’ve ever released: Set 76391 – Hogwarts Icons: Collector’s Edition. With over 3,000 pieces and a launch price of $249.99, this set was designed for serious fans and display shelf dominance. From Harry’s wand and glasses to potion bottles, textbooks, and a giant Hedwig that easily steals the show, it’s packed with iconic elements that even casual fans will recognize — or at least admire for their sheer scale and creativity. Are you ready to take a spin on the LEGO nostalgia train today? I sure hope so, because we’re diving into a Creator Expert fairground classic: set #10257, the LEGO Carousel! This isn’t just any carousel—it’s the LEGO version of whimsical childhood dreams packed into 2,670 glorious pieces. First released in June 2017, this amazing set hit shelves as the third installment in the Fairground Collection. At a cool $200, it quickly became a crown jewel for many collectors, especially for those who missed out on the elusive Grand Carousel nearly a decade earlier. In this episode, we dive deep into the fascinating world of LEGO with a detailed look at set #910003, the Mountain Windmill. This set was part of the LEGO Bricklink Designer Program, a unique crowd-funded initiative that took place in 2021. Among the many sets that were up for funding in November and December of that year, the Mountain Windmill was one of the lucky few that made the cut. Although it didn’t quite reach the cap of 10,000 units, with only around 9,000 sets produced, this limited-edition build still managed to captivate fans with its charm and mystique. Priced at $180, the Mountain Windmill comes with a captivating backstory: perched high in the Boratis Mountains, it stands between the tallest peaks, shrouded in mystery. No one knows how it got there, what its purpose is, or who—if anyone—lived within its walls. Nature has slowly taken over this derelict structure, adding to its sense of intrigue and adventure.
